Allowing someone to be greeted at the door hopefully makes them happier to be in the store. If they come in and are made to feel better by an employee at the door then they are more likely to be a satisfied customer. Another thing that employees are taught is the Ten Foot Attitude. This is where if a customer and employee come within ten feet of each other the employee must make eye contact with the customer and ask the guest if they can help them in any way...
